US customs officials found 1,100 pounds (almost half a ton) of methamphetamine in a shipment of watermelons in California, Lenta reported, citing The New York Post.

The officers stopped a truck with a trailer at the entrance to the city of Otay Mesa. During the inspection of the car, among the boxes with fruit, dog handlers found 193 plastic bags with drugs.

According to rough estimates, the value of the confiscated substances is about $ 2.5 million.

The truck driver was arrested and chaged. The police took him to a correctional center in San Diego.
